Abstract:
On January 10, 1994, the Scientific Assessment and Strategy Team (SAST)
joined in the effort to provide scientific advice and assistance to
officials responsible for making decisions with respect to the flood
recovery in the Upper Mississippi River Basin.
This data set was compiled to depict the boundary of the area of flooding
streams within the Upper Mississippi River Basin from mid_June through
early August 1993. Flooding was severe in the Mississippi River Basin
following a wet-weather pattern that persisted over the area for about
6 months before the flood.
Purpose:
The objectives in SAST were to develop a database of readily available
data to support map production, scientific analysis, and decision making;
to produce maps showing base information and vulnerability to flooding;
and to prepare reports documenting the products of SAST and the
methodology and analysis used to produce them, and identifying the ongoing
monitoring, research, modeling, data management and distribution
requirements needed to support integrated river basin management.
Supplemental_Information:
In ARC/INFO the Copy command was used to off-load individual coverages
together with their associated INFO files.
ARC is the main program environment in ARC/INFO. It contains commands
which start each of the other subsystems and also has extensive
capabilities.
INFO is a complete relational database manager for the tabular data
associated with geographic features in map coverages. It provides
facilities for data definition of new data files, use of existing data
files, data entry and update, and sort and query.
ARC/INFO keeps track of and updates map feature attribute tables which are
stored as INFO files. It maintains the relationships between each map
feature and a corresponding tabular record.
ARCPLOT is the interactive cartographic and mapping subsystem of ARC/INFO.

Process_Step:
Process_Description:
Figure 1 in the USGS circular 1120-A was used to digitized the area
of flooding streams in the Upper Mississippi River Basin.
Geographic reference points were used to transform the polygon to the
Albers projection. The PROJECT command in ARC created a coordinate
definition file (PRJ) to convert the coverage into Albers projection.
The ARC command BUILD was used to recreate coverage topology.
BUILD creates or updates a feature attribute table for a line
coverage. It defines polygon and arc-node topology
when the POLY option is used.

Overview_Description:
Entity_and_Attribute_Overview:
A coverage is stored as a set of files in ARC/INFO where each file
contains information about a particular feature class. In order for a
coverage's features to be stored, referenced, and managed as a set, a
coverage's files are organized in a directory. The coverage name is the
directory name. The set of files that are stored for a coverage vary
depending on the set of features present in the coverage.
In INFO, the specification of the format for each record in the data file
is referred to as the Items Definition. Items are defined by their name,
the data type, the number of characters used to store values, a display
width, and (for decimal numbers) the number of decimals to display.
A coverage contains both the locational data and thematic attributes
associated with map features. In a coverage, map features are stored as
lines (arcs). Lines represent linear features like miscellaneous
transportation. Lines have length but no area (polygon) and are defined
as a string of x,y coordinate pairs with beginning and ending points.
These attributes are stored in Feature Attribute Tables. Each feature
class in a coverage has its own table: line attributes are stored in Arc
Attribute Tables (AATs). Polygons in Polygon Attribute Tables (PATs).
ARC/INFO-"generated attributes" are automatically created and are
different for each coverage. The feature attribute table contain
information about and values for a particular record. An INFO table
specifies the format for each record in the data file and is referred
to as the Items Definition. Items are defined by their name, the data
type, the number of characters used to store values, a display width,
and (for decimal numbers) the number of decimals to display.
